EtherCAT I/OS provide intrinsic safety in IP67 form factors

With the new EPX module series, Beckhoff offers a compact option for Ex i signal acquisition from zones 0/20, 1/21 and Div. 1 as an addition to the wide range of EtherCAT Box modules.

With IP67 protection, the series enables direct and decentralized installation on machines and systems, even in harsh environments.

This results in numerous advantages in all areas with explosion protection requirements, the company says, both in processing plants and in discrete manufacturing applications.

Interface options are available for the popular HART, NAMUR and FDT/DTM standards.

The EPX series initially comprises three modules with four or eight input channels.

EPX1058 is designed for direct connection of up to eight intrinsically safe NAMUR field devices and records their signals pursuant to IEC 60947-5-6.

EPX3158 supplies a maximum of eight measuring transducers located in the field and transmits their analog 4…20 mA measuring signals, electrically isolated, to the automation device.

EPX3184, which connects up to four intrinsically safe HART-capable field devices, provides information on the state of HART communication via LEDs and signals any communication errors.
